Trump and Harris' NABJ appearances couldn't have been more different. But both were light on key policy issues.
Briefly

When questioned about their economic proposals, both candidates struggled to provide clarity, leaving voters without the critical answers they seek, merely weeks before the election.
Trump's remarks about race and job security have attracted significant backlash, yet when asked for specific economic plans, his answers often drift towards unrelated topics.
Harris's responses were generally well-received, emphasizing equitable access in the economy, but lacked specific policy proposals on pressing issues.
The stark contrast in the candidates' interviews highlights a significant electoral challenge—how to effectively communicate economic strategies that resonate with voters.
